On Thu, 2014-09-25 at 00:02 +0200, Greg KH wrote:
> On Wed, Sep 24, 2014 at 07:12:03PM +0300, Dan Carpenter wrote:
> > Gar.  I hate to make you redo a lot of work but these need to be broken
> > up into "one thing per patch".  That rules is kind of vague so we
> > normally tell people to fix one type of checkpatch.pl warning at a time
> > as a simple way of explaining it.
> > 
> > But definitely "fixing every checkpatch.pl warning in a file" is not
> > one thing unless there are like 2 lines of change only.
> 
> I agree, please fix this up into "one logical change per patch".
> 
> thanks,
> 
> greg k-h

That's no problem, the same amount of work needs to get done regardless
of how it's split up. :)

When you say type of warning, do you mean individual warnings, or can I
group them into sets, i.e. fixing spacing and doubled blank lines
together as a single whitespace formatting patch?

When fixing the camel-case warnings do I need to do a separate patch for
each function or variable or struct, or can I group all of the
camel-case fixes for a single file together?
